页面淘汰算法

来源:百度知道 编辑:UC知道 时间:2024/07/02 14:27:18
题目如下:
某请求分页式管理系统,接受一个共7页的作业。作业运行时页面走向如下:1 2 3 4 2 1 5 6 2 1 2 3 7 6 3 2 1 2 3 6 若采用最近最久未用(LRU)页面淘汰算法,作业在得到第2块和第四块内存空间时,各会产生多少次缺页中断?如采用先进先出(FIFO)页面淘汰算法时,结果又如何?
请高手分别 给与解答,可再加分~~

LRU(2个块):
1 2 3 4 2 1 5 6 2 1 2 3 7 6 3 2 1 2 3 6
————————————————————
1 1 3 3 2 2 5 5 2 2 2 2 7 7 3 3 1 1 3 3
2 2 4 4 1 1 6 6 1 1 3 3 6 6 2 2 2 2 6
缺页中断18次

LRU(4个块):
1 2 3 4 2 1 5 6 2 1 2 3 7 6 3 2 1 2 3 6
————————————————————
1 1 1 1 1 1 1 1 1 1 1 1 1 6 6 6 6 6 6 6
2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2
3 3 3 3 5 5 5 5 5 3 3 3 3 3 3 3 3 3
4 4 4 4 6 6 6 6 6 7 7 7 7 1 1 1 1
缺页中断次数10次

FIFO(2个块)
1 2 3 4 2 1 5 6 2 1 2 3 7 6 3 2 1 2 3 6
————————————————————
1 1 1 1 1 1 1 1 1 1 1 3 3 6 6 2 2 2 3 3
2 2 4 4 1 1 6 6 1 1 2 7 7 3 3 1 1 1 6
缺页中断次数18次

FIFO(4个块)
1 2 3 4 2 1 5 6 2 1 2 3 7 6 3 2 1 2 3 6
————————————————————
1 1 1 1 1 1 5 5 5 5 5 3 3 3 3 3 1 1 1 1
2 2 2 2 2 2 6 6 6 6 6 7 7 7 7 7 7 3 7
3 3 3 3 3 3 2 2 2 2 2 6 6 6 6 6 6 6
4 4 4 4 4 4 1 1 1 1 1 1 2 2 2 2 2
缺页中断次数:14次

参考先进先出页面淘汰算法 页面置换算法 流程图 内存页面置换算法代码 找高手求页面置换算法模拟 在淘汰策略的先进先出淘汰算法来说,下列说法正确的是() 足球比赛的淘汰规则;小组赛?积分?进球?是怎样的比赛算法? 谁知道操作系统中最佳页面置换算法的提出者Belady的介绍 陈奕迅 淘汰 7600 淘汰 陈奕迅《淘汰》